Lufthansa LH1214 Flight Status Today
International flight Lufthansa LH1214 takes off from Frankfurt (FRA) Germany to Geneva (GVA) Switzerland. It's operated by Lufthansa. The plane leaves Frankfurt Airport at 10:10 Europe/Berlin. The flight is expected to land at Geneve Airport at 11:15 Europe/Zurich. The flight will last about 1 hours 5 minutes.
